www采用什么服务器构成

飞飞 最新问题 5

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    www(World Wide Web)是一个使用HTTP(超文本传输协议)进行通信的系统。www服务器构成通常由以下几个部分组成:

    1. 硬件服务器:硬件服务器是支持www服务的基础。它可以是物理服务器或虚拟服务器。物理服务器是一台实体机器,而虚拟服务器是在物理服务器上创建的一个虚拟环境。

    2. 软件服务器:软件服务器是运行在硬件服务器上的应用程序,用于处理HTTP请求和响应。最常用的www软件服务器是Apache和Nginx。它们都是开源软件,具有稳定、可靠和高性能的特点。

    3. 数据库服务器:在www系统中,数据库服务器用于存储和管理网站的数据。常用的数据库服务器包括MySQL、PostgreSQL和Oracle等。数据库服务器负责处理客户端发送的数据库请求,并将结果返回给客户端。

    4. DNS服务器:DNS(域名系统)服务器用于将域名转换为IP地址。当用户在浏览器中输入一个域名时,DNS服务器负责将域名解析为对应的IP地址,然后将请求转发给相应的www服务器。

    5. 负载均衡器:在高负载环境下,单个www服务器可能无法处理所有的请求。负载均衡器用于将流量分发到多个www服务器上,以实现负载均衡和高可用性。常用的负载均衡器有Nginx、HAProxy和F5等。

    综上所述,www服务器构成由硬件服务器、软件服务器、数据库服务器、DNS服务器和负载均衡器等组成。这些组件协同工作,为用户提供快速、可靠的www服务。

    6个月前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    www通常采用以下几种服务器构成:

    1. Web服务器:Web服务器是传输和呈现网页内容的主要服务器。它接收来自用户端的HTTP请求,并返回相应的HTML、CSS、JavaScript等网页文件。常见的Web服务器软件包括Apache、Nginx和Microsoft Internet Information Services (IIS)。

    2. 应用服务器:应用服务器用于处理动态网页内容和执行服务器端脚本。它接收来自Web服务器的请求,并根据需求执行相应的操作,如查询数据库、生成动态内容等。常见的应用服务器软件包括Tomcat、JBOSS和GlassFish。

    3. 数据库服务器:数据库服务器用于存储和管理网站所需的数据。它负责处理数据库的查询和更新操作,并提供可靠的数据存储和访问。常用的数据库服务器软件包括MySQL、Oracle、PostgreSQL和Microsoft SQL Server。

    4. 文件服务器:文件服务器用于存储和管理网站所需的静态文件,如图片、视频和文档等。它提供高速的文件传输和存储服务,并可以通过网络共享文件给其他服务器或用户。常见的文件服务器软件包括FTP服务器和网络文件系统(NFS)。

    5. 缓存服务器:缓存服务器用于提高网站的性能和响应速度。它保存一部分经常访问的数据和资源,以便快速地响应相同或相似的请求。常见的缓存服务器软件包括Redis、Memcached和Varnish。

    以上是构成www的主要服务器类型,不同网站的服务器架构可能会有所差异,具体的构成可能会根据网站的需求和规模进行调整。另外,随着云计算和容器化技术的发展,现代的网站服务器构成也越来越多样化和灵活化。

    6个月前 0条评论
  • 飞飞的头像
    飞飞
    Worktile&PingCode市场小伙伴
    评论

    www的服务器架构可以有多种形式,根据不同的需求和规模选择不同的构成方式。下面将介绍几种常见的服务器构成:

    1. 单一服务器架构
      单一服务器架构是最简单、最基础的服务器构成形式。即在一台服务器上部署web服务器、数据库服务器等所有服务。这种架构适用于小规模的网站或应用,有较低的成本和管理难度。但是它的单点故障问题比较严重,一旦服务器发生故障,整个网站服务将中断。

    2. 负载均衡服务器架构
      负载均衡服务器架构通过在前端加入负载均衡设备,将用户的请求分发到多台后端服务器上进行处理,从而提高系统的稳定性和扩展性。负载均衡可以根据服务器的负载情况动态地分配流量,使每台服务器的负载均衡,提高网站的性能和可用性。

    3. 集群服务器架构
      集群服务器架构是一种通过将多台服务器进行组合,形成一个高可用、可扩展的系统的方式。集群可以通过多种技术实现,如主从复制、数据库分片、分布式文件系统等。集群架构可以有效地提高网站的性能和可用性,对于高访问量、高并发的网站是一种较好的选择。

    4. 分布式服务器架构
      分布式服务器架构是一种将服务器部署在不同地理位置的方式。通过将服务器分布在多个地理位置,可以提高网站的负载能力、降低网络延迟,并实现灾备备份和容灾恢复的功能。分布式架构可以通过多种技术实现,如CDN加速、分布式数据库、分布式文件系统等。

    综上所述,www的服务器构成可以采用单一服务器架构、负载均衡服务器架构、集群服务器架构和分布式服务器架构等形式,根据具体需求和规模进行选择。

    6个月前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部